Pull back and see the bigger picture. The successor to the Royal Canadian Mint's Big Coin series of five-ounce 99.99% pure silver coins, The Bigger Picture series zooms in on Canada's classic circulation coin designs and zooms out to reveal a much bigger story.

The first coin in the Bigger Picture series re-imagines Canada's 10-cent circulation coin, shifting the focus to the Bluenose's legacy as a working fishing vessel, and it shines a silvery spotlight on the dorymen who were the backbone of the North Atlantic fishery.

The coin's reverse features Emanuel Hahn's 10-cent circulation coin design with a new, expanded scene by Canadian marine artist Yves Bérubé. On the Grand Banks, off the coast of Newfoundland, two fishermen toil at the oars of a wooden dory, while their bait attracts seabirds. Canada's most famous ship, Bluenose, can be seen in the distance, where the waves from the original coin design extend outward to form a unified horizon. The obverse features a maple leaf pattern and the effigy of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II by Susanna Blunt. 

• Mintage: 1,300
• Diameter: 65.25 mm
• Weight: 5 oz pure silver
